The Origins of Pasta alla Sorrentina
Pasta alla Sorrentina hails from the picturesque town of Sorrento, located along the stunning Amalfi Coast of Italy. This dish embodies the essence of Italian cuisine, emphasizing fresh ingredients and simple yet robust flavors. Traditionally, it's prepared with locally sourced tomatoes, which are known for their sweetness and depth, making the sauce irresistibly delicious.
The dish has humble origins, often served as a comforting meal for families. Its appeal lies in its heartwarming nature and the use of fresh mozzarella, which melts beautifully, creating a creamy texture that perfectly complements the tangy tomato sauce. Over the years, Pasta alla Sorrentina has gained popularity worldwide, delighting food lovers who crave an authentic taste of Italy.
Perfect Pairings
Pasta alla Sorrentina is versatile and pairs well with a variety of side dishes and beverages. A simple green salad dressed with olive oil and balsamic vinegar can provide a refreshing contrast to the richness of the baked pasta. For a heartier option, consider serving it alongside garlic bread, which is perfect for soaking up any leftover sauce.
When it comes to beverages, a light Italian red wine, such as Chianti or Barbera, enhances the meal beautifully. The wine's acidity balances the creamy mozzarella and complements the vibrant tomato sauce, making it an ideal pairing for a cozy family dinner or a celebratory gathering.
Tips for Success
To ensure your Pasta alla Sorrentina turns out perfectly, start with high-quality ingredients. Opt for San Marzano tomatoes, if available, as they are known for their superior flavor and sweetness. Fresh mozzarella is essential for achieving that delightful creamy texture and rich taste, so avoid pre-shredded cheese.
Don’t rush the baking process; allow the casserole to bake until the cheese is bubbling and golden brown. This not only contributes to the dish’s visual appeal but also enhances the flavors, making every bite a comforting explosion of taste. Remember, patience is key to achieving the best results!
Ingredients
Pasta Ingredients
- 300g of penne pasta
- 400g canned tomatoes
- 200g mozzarella cheese
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- Fresh basil leaves
- Salt to taste
- Olive oil
Make sure to use fresh ingredients for the best results.
Cooking Steps
Prepare the Pasta
Cook the penne pasta according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
Make the Sauce
In a pan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ant. Add canned tomatoes and salt, simmer for 10 minutes.
Combine Ingredients
Mix the cooked pasta with the tomato sauce and torn mozzarella. Stir in fresh basil.
Bake
Transfer the pasta mixture into a baking dish. Bake in a preheated oven at 180°C (350°F) for 15-20 minutes until the cheese is bubbling.
Let the pasta sit for a few minutes before serving.
Storing Leftovers
If you find yourself with leftover Pasta alla Sorrentina, you can easily store it for later enjoyment. Allow the dish to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It can be refrigerated for up to three days. When you're ready to enjoy it again, simply reheat in the oven for the best results, ensuring the cheese stays melty and delicious.
For longer storage, you can also freeze the pasta. Portion it into smaller containers or wrap individual servings in foil for quick meals later on. Just remember to thaw it in the refrigerator overnight before reheating, so it maintains its texture and flavor.
Variations to Try
While the classic recipe is delicious as is, don’t hesitate to experiment with variations. You might add vegetables such as spinach, zucchini, or bell peppers to increase the nutritional value and add extra flavor. For a spicy twist, consider incorporating crushed red pepper flakes into the sauce.
Additionally, you can explore different types of cheese for a unique taste experience. A mix of ricotta or parmesan alongside mozzarella can add complexity and richness to the dish, making it a personalized favorite for you and your family.
